Yes it is, @AlexTravel

Acqua Alta in Italian means High Tide. Several times during autumn and winter the water, due to the high tide, is flowing inside the library, so they decided to give this name to the library. Not easy to reach, as it is not in the touristic area of Venice, it is indeed an amazing place to visit
